Anyone ever try Kopi Luwak(AKA Civet excrement coffee lol)?  Expensive stuff, but I have been hearing about it with curious ears for years. Probably best not to use the espresso machine for that.

I have  ;D Went to a coffee brewing/tasting seminar 2 years ago and got to try it there. It is delicious, I just can't personally justify spending that kind of money. Legendee is simulated Kopi Luwak (basically treated in an enzyme bath to mimic the Civit's digestive fluids) that is damn close to the same taste but at a fraction of the price.
